pub mod csharp;
pub mod dart;
pub mod go;
pub mod java;
pub mod js;
pub mod python;
pub mod rust;
pub mod swift;
pub use self::csharp::Csharp;
pub use self::dart::Dart;
pub use self::go::Go;
pub use self::java::Java;
pub use self::js::JavaScript;
pub use self::python::Python;
pub use self::rust::Rust;
pub use self::swift::Swift;
use crate::{Formatter, Tokens};
use std::fmt;
use std::rc::Rc;
pub trait Lang
where
Self: Sized,
{
type Config;
type Import: ?Sized;
fn default_indentation() -> usize {
4
}
fn quote_string(out: &mut Formatter, input: &str) -> fmt::Result {
out.write_str(input)
}
fn write_file(
tokens: Tokens<Self>,
out: &mut Formatter,
config: &mut Self::Config,
level: usize,
) -> fmt::Result {
tokens.format(out, config, level)
}
}
impl Lang for () {
type Config = ();
type Import = ();
}
pub trait LangItem<L>
where
L: Lang,
{
fn format(&self, out: &mut Formatter, config: &mut L::Config, level: usize) -> fmt::Result;
fn as_import(&self) -> Option<&L::Import> {
None
}
}
pub struct LangBox<L> {
inner: Rc<dyn LangItem<L>>,
}
impl<L> Clone for LangBox<L>
where
L: Lang,
{
fn clone(&self) -> Self {
Self {
inner: self.inner.clone(),
}
}
}
impl<L> fmt::Debug for LangBox<L>
where
L: Lang,
{
fn fmt(&self, fmt: &mut fmt::Formatter) -> fmt::Result {
write!(fmt, "LangBox")
}
}
impl<L> LangItem<L> for LangBox<L>
where
L: Lang,
{
fn format(&self, out: &mut Formatter, config: &mut L::Config, level: usize) -> fmt::Result {
self.inner.format(out, config, level)
}
fn as_import(&self) -> Option<&L::Import> {
self.inner.as_import()
}
}
impl<L> From<Rc<dyn LangItem<L>>> for LangBox<L>
where
L: Lang,
{
fn from(value: Rc<dyn LangItem<L>>) -> Self {
Self { inner: value }
}
}
